Frequently Asked Questions about the Best Universities offering Public Relations Majors and Degrees

What is the best university for majoring in Public Relations?

George Washington University (GWU) is the best university for majoring in Public Relations based on earnings data. On average, graduates from George Washington University (GWU) earned an average of $52,107 2 years after graduating.

What is the cheapest university for majoring in Public Relations?

Dalton State College is the cheapest university for majoring in Public Relations based on the Department of Education tuition data. On average, students pay $4,052 to attend Dalton State College.

What is the most expensive university for majoring in Public Relations?

George Washington University (GWU) is the most expensive university for majoring in Public Relations based on the Department of Education tuition data. On average, students pay $50,435 to attend George Washington University (GWU).
